Dealing with the Weight

There is so much to be happy about on a daily basis, so many moments that should make us proud, and yet we are constantly distracted by those emotions that weigh us down. The general fatigue that we are all feeling is palpable. It is exhausting to be constantly dealing with the weight of it all.

Even writing this out I find myself being pulled into the vortex. But it doesn’t have to be that way. Especially if we can just take a step back and own the moment. Yes, this moment in history is daunting. But everyday, everywhere around the world, people are finding their way through, creating new paradigms and changes in their own lifestyles that are truly beneficial.

Never before in history has managing something like this been so, for lack of a better word, easy. Ordering online and working from home would have been unthinkable, even twenty years ago. Collaboration through technology has never been more convenient. And our reach as creatives has never been so widely global.

Dealing with the weight should be easy then, right? I am certainly not making that argument. We have gone through and are continuing to go through a lot. But every now and then, through the dense fog of loss, it’s nice to focus on what we have gained.

And when we are out the other side of this, we need to focus on holding on to all of those things that actually made our lives, or careers, and our work-life balance better. We need to make this experience meaningful and hold on to those small joys it taught us.

Dealing with the weight is manageable if we do something about it.
